Garth Ennis, who’s written a lot of Punisher comics over the years, returns to the character in November with Punisher Soviet, the first of two new series he’s writing for Marvel. Jacen Burrows will provide the interior art and a variant cover for the first issue, with the A cover by Paolo Rivera. Punisher Soviet, a six-issue series, finds dead Russian mobsters he didn’t kill at the Punisher’s feet, with conflict likely to follow.
Punisher Soviet is the first of two Punisher series in the pipe from Ennis, according to an interview with The Lakes International Comic Art Festival. The second is Get Fury, with art by Goran Parlov, planned for 2020.
